Why My Doctor Never Saw This
For the past month and a half I've been having problems with my throat and ears and been missing a lot of school. As normal, my parents took me to the doctor. Every time we went, my family doctor told me nothing was wrong, and I would get over it in a few days.

Just last Tuesday we went to a specialist for throat and ears, and they told me I need to have my tonsils out and tubes put in my ears! I'm very scared! Why didn't my family doctor see this a long time ago? It makes me so mad because I've been going through this pain long enough, and my doctor should've seen something.

My tonsils are huge! He must not know what he's doing if he didn't see anything. As soon as I went into the office with the specialist, they told me something was wrong. I just don't get it!

Anyway, finally, I'm having my surgery in two days. I'm more scared than ever, but I'm waiting for this to be over with so I can return to school and be able to have fun again without being in so much pain!
